CSS ::after-selector
I denne artikel vil vi udførligt undersøge CSS ::after-selector og dens mange anvendelsesmuligheder inden for webdesign. CSS ::after-selector er en kraftfuld funktion, der gør det muligt at tilføje indhold efter det valgte element ved hjælp af kun CSS. Ved at forstå og mestre denne selector kan du skabe imponerende effekter og give dine websider ekstraordinær detaljerigdom.
Introduktion til CSS ::after-selector
CSS ::after-selector er en pseudo-element-selector, der lader dig tilføje indhold efter et valgt element. Dette indhold kan være alt fra enkle tekststykker til mere komplekse elementer som billeder og ikoner. CSS ::after-selector er et effektivt værktøj til at tilføje detaljer og forbedre layoutet på dine websider. Det er også en nem og praktisk måde at tilføje indhold til en side uden at ændre selve HTML-strukturen. Med CSS ::after-selector kan du tilføje indhold uden at skulle redigere selve siden, hvilket gør det muligt at skabe dynamiske effekter og ændringer på udsmykningen af dine websider.
Sådan bruger du CSS ::after-selector
For at bruge CSS ::after-selector skal du vælge det ønskede element i dit HTML-dokument og angive, at du ønsker at tilføje indhold efter det. Dette gøres ved at tilføje følgende kode til din CSS-fil:
selector::after { content: Tekst eller indhold, du ønsker at tilføje;}
Her erstatter selector det valgte element, og Tekst eller indhold, du ønsker at tilføje er det faktiske indhold, du vil inkludere. Bemærk, at indholdet skal anbringes inde i anførselstegn for at blive korrekt oversat af browsere som tekst.
Tilføjelse af tekst efter elementet
Et af de mest almindelige anvendelser af CSS ::after-selector er til at tilføje tekst efter et element. Ved at tilføje følgende kode til din CSS-fil, kan du tilføje en simpel tekst efter elementet:
selector::after { content: Efterfølgende tekst;}
Her erstatter selector det ønskede element og Efterfølgende tekst er den tekst, der vil blive tilføjet efter elementet. Det er også vigtigt at bemærke, at størrelse og placering af det ekstra indhold vil blive bestemt af CSS-regler, som du kan definere yderligere i din CSS-fil.
Tilføjelse af indhold efter elementet
Udover at tilføje tekst, kan du også tilføje mere komplekst indhold såsom billeder og ikoner ved hjælp af CSS ::after-selector. For at tilføje et billede efter elementet, kan du bruge følgende kode:
selector::after { content: url(sti-til-billede.jpg);}
Her erstatter selector det ønskede element, og sti-til-billede.jpg er stien til det ønskede billede, du vil tilføje efter elementet. For at tilføje en ikon efter elementet kan du bruge følgende kode:
selector::after { content: url(sti-til-ikon.png);}
På samme måde som med tekst er størrelse og placering af det ekstra indhold bestemt af CSS-reglerne, du definerer i din CSS-fil.
Konklusion
CSS ::after-selector er en fantastisk måde at tilføje indhold efter et element ved hjælp af blot CSS. Det giver dig mulighed for at tilføje tekst, billeder, ikoner og meget mere for at forbedre dine websiders udsmykning og detaljerigdom. CSS ::after-selector er en kraftfuld kode, der kan give imponerende visuelle effekter og gøre dine websider endnu mere tiltalende. Ved at mestre denne selector og eksperimentere med forskellige indholdstyper kan du tage dit webdesign til et helt nyt niveau.
Ofte stillede spørgsmål
Hvad er CSS ::after Selector?
Hvordan bruges ::after Selector i CSS?
Hvordan tilføjer man tekst efter et element ved hjælp af ::after Selector i CSS?
Kan man tilføje flere stykker indhold efter et element ved hjælp af ::after Selector?
Hvordan stylet man indholdet efter et element ved hjælp af ::after Selector?
Hvordan ændrer man størrelsen på indholdet efter et element ved hjælp af ::after Selector?
Kan man tilføje baggrundsbillede efter et element ved hjælp af ::after Selector i CSS?
Hvordan placerer man indholdet efter et element ved hjælp af ::after Selector?
Kan man lave animationer med indholdet efter et element ved hjælp af ::after Selector i CSS?
Fungerer ::after Selector på alle HTML-elementer?
Andre populære artikler: Python String index() Metoden • Introduktion • HTML s Tag – En dybdegående guide til s.html • W3Schools CSS margin-top demonstration • Python Access List Items • C Break og Continue • Vue Templates: Hvad er det, hvordan virker det, og hvordan kan det bruges? • JavaScript console.group() metoden • PHP rename() Funktion • HTML DOM Option selected Property • Angular ng-init Directive • SQL DROP DEFAULT • Python next() Funktion • Bootstrap Examples • Django Template Filter – length • Navigator appCodeName Egenskaben • PHP gettype() Funktionen • MySQL SIGN() Funktion • Python Global Scope • HTML DOM Element classList Property